Output 43d35d32cedeffaf03086fb9a884c870735e7e0ce5057f1e83a80f1ed19f75da:6

value
2956000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b2dddadf1fe758e1d8d397b85b4636d86e57865 OP_EQUAL
address
35dKvcY9oGNR15ySbE8FqFCjxTW76CDJuc
transaction
43d35d32cedeffaf03086fb9a884c870735e7e0ce5057f1e83a80f1ed19f75da
spent
true